Understanding relevant legal terminology can help you better grasp your case and the defense process. Terms like restraining order, misdemeanor, felony, and self-defense are common in domestic violence cases and can significantly influence your legal options and next steps.
A court order that restricts a person from contacting or approaching the alleged victim. Violating a restraining order can result in additional criminal charges and worsen your legal situation.
A less serious criminal offense that can still lead to fines or jail time. Many domestic violence charges are classified as misdemeanors, affecting your criminal record.
A legal argument claiming that the force used was necessary to protect oneself from imminent harm. Demonstrating self-defense can be a key part of some domestic violence cases.
Information or physical objects presented in court to support a case, such as photos, witness statements, or police reports.

Defenses may include self-defense, mistaken identity, lack of evidence, or procedural errors. An attorney can evaluate your case to identify the best defense strategy. Each case is unique, so it’s important to consult with a lawyer who understands the specifics of your situation to build an effective defense.
The duration varies depending on case complexity, court schedules, and whether plea agreements are reached. Typically, it can range from a few months to over a year. Your attorney can provide a more specific timeline based on the details of your case and local court procedures.
In some cases, charges can be dismissed if evidence is insufficient or if legal defenses are successful. Your attorney can advocate for dismissal or reduced charges. It is crucial to work closely with your legal team to ensure all relevant facts and evidence are presented effectively.
Remain silent and avoid discussing your case without legal counsel. Contact an attorney immediately to discuss your options and protect your rights. Speaking without advice may inadvertently harm your defense or be used against you in court.
Penalties can include fines, probation, mandatory counseling, and jail time, depending on the severity and circumstances of the case. An experienced attorney can help negotiate terms and seek alternatives when possible to minimize consequences.
